How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Park Mesa Heights?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Park Mesa Heights Studio Apartments | $1,887 | $1,399 | $2,075 |
| Park Mesa Heights 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,124 | $1,600 | $2,740 |
Park Mesa Heights 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,499 | $1,995 | $3,500 |
| Park Mesa Heights 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,829 | $2,495 | $3,500 |
